The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Aug. 28, 2018

Filed:

Sep. 23, 2016
Applicant:

Apple Inc., Cupertino, CA (US);

Inventors:

Arwen V. Bradley, Portland, OR (US);

Samuel G. Noble, Portland, OR (US);

Rudolph van der Merwe, Portland, OR (US);

Jason Klivington, Portland, OR (US);

Douglas P. Mitchell, Lake Forest Park, WA (US);

Assignee:

Apple Inc., Cupertino, CA (US);

Attorney:
Primary Examiner:
Int. Cl.
CPC ...
H04N 5/93 (2006.01); G11B 27/00 (2006.01); H04N 9/80 (2006.01); G11B 27/034 (2006.01); G11B 27/19 (2006.01); H04N 5/783 (2006.01); G11B 27/34 (2006.01); H04N 9/74 (2006.01);
U.S. Cl.
CPC ...
G11B 27/007 (2013.01); G11B 27/034 (2013.01); G11B 27/19 (2013.01); G11B 27/34 (2013.01); H04N 5/783 (2013.01);
Abstract

Techniques and devices for creating an AutoLoop output video include identifying optimal loops within short videos or within a series of image. The AutoLoop output video may be automatically created using casually shot, handheld videos, and may include an AutoLoop pipeline that may comprise obtaining an input video, stabilizing the input video, detecting optimal loop parameters and baking out the AutoLoop output video with crossfade and playing back the AutoLoop output video. Video stabilization can include a cascade of video stabilization algorithms including a tripod-direct mode and a tripod-sequential mode. After stabilization, an AutoLoop operation may determine optimal loop parameters. Once optimal loop parameters are determined, a crossfade may be added to smooth out any temporal and spatial discontinuities in the AutoLoop output video.


Find Patent Forward Citations

Loading…